In general any type of "processing" will affect the hair. That includes dyeing, straightening, blow drying, bleaching, etc.

If the hair is excellent quality hair, and mostly unprocessed, the quality change from a one-time dyeing will not likely be visible. But if the hair is already very processed, you may see a change in the texture or frizziness. Using oils or other leave-in conditioners or moisturizers may help offset this.

However, keep in mind that a shaitel is anyhow not a true long-term investment. If you will feel more comfortable in a darker shade, a small tradeoff in quality is probably worth it.

If you get it done properly your wig quality it more likely to improve. The hair will be smoother & healthier looking.
Bleaching hair meaning making it lighter is what can ruin the hair. Usually dying meaning going darker they look so much better after.
